Video Blog: Dr. Axel Grothey on CRC Studies at ECCO-ESMO 2011

(00:06:33) 2011 Oct 17

In this video blog, Dr. Grothey talks about important new data on aflibercept, GD13 KRAS mutations and cetuximab, and laparoscopic vs open surgery in rectal cancer.
